    Hello ,
    I have a very quick question about Webdynpros and SLD connecting to an R/3 system, when you configure a webdynpro to connect to an R/3 system using SLD, you configure a user name and password from the R/3  for the SLD to use. What I would like to know is when I have concurrent users of my webdynpro, how can I know what one user did in R/3 and what another user did? Is there a way for the users of the web dynpro to use their R/3 credentials so SLD can access the R/3? Like dynamically configuring the SLD for each user?
    - I would like to avoid leaving their their passwords open in the code ( configuring two variable to get the users username and password and use these variables as JCO username and password )
    Thanks Ubergeeks,
    Guy

    Hi Guy
    You will have to use Single Sign On to achieve this. In the destination you have defined to connect to R/3 , there is an option to 'useSSO' instead of userid and password. This will ensure that calls to R/3 will be with the userid that has logged into WAS. You wont need to pass any passwords because  a login ticket is generated from WAS and passed on to R/3. The userid is derived from this ticket.
    For this to happen you will have to maintain a trust relation ship between R/3 and your WAS ,there is detailed documentation of this in help files. Configuration is very straight forward and is easy to perform

    Hi, I have a quick question about port forwarding/mapping. My question, lets say I am running MSN messenger, who's ports are 6880-6900. But lets say I am running a torrent application or something else that requires those ports. If both applications were running at the same time, would this cause interference with them on the same ports or now. Thanks
    Nathan

    Normally, only one application can listen to a specific port number at a time. If MSN is grabbing those 21 ports then your torrent app won't be able to run.
    However, most apps don't work that way - even if they use multiple ports, they don't use them all at the same time, so MSN might use 6880 when it starts up, leaving the others open for other applications to use if needed.
    Only experimentation will answer that one.

  • Two quick questions about Library after moving beginning on a new computer

    Hi there,
    I just moved from Windows to Mac, meaning I had to move my iTunes library from the old PC to my new MBA.
    Just a couple of quick questions.
    1. When I started iTunes on my new Mac, in the preferences I directed the media folder to the folder with all my itunes music/podcasts etc, and then I imported the Library XML file.  Is this incorrect? Should I have imported a different file? Should I have used the itl file instead? 
    If so, should I delete the library and start again?  (if this is the case, please suggest the best way of doing this without affecting my media)
    - a kind of sub-question to this one:  some of the media files arent showing up in the iTunes library, but they are in the media folder on the ext HDD.  Is there a way I can find out which ones havent been recognized by iTunes?  Whats the best way of getting them in to my library?
    2. Pretty much half of my podcasts have not been loaded in the new iTunes.  The ones that havent were ones that I subscribed to on my iPhone, whereas the ones that show up in iTunes were ones I downloaded from iTunes.  When I connect my iPhone and sync it with iTunes, will those podcasts show up in iTunes?  Or is there a risk that they will be deleted from my iPhone?
    Cheers,

    The .xml is lacking some information such as ratings, date added, and play count.  Using the .itl includes this information but cannot be imported using the method you did.
    A complete library is everything in the iTunes folder.  By using the method you did you left the artwork behind in the artwork folder on the other machine.
    Selecting the media folder in preferences does not get iTunes to recognize the media.  All it does is tell iTunes to start storing new media in that location.
    Using the method I outlined nothing will be missed (with the exception of WMA) because you aren't rebuilding your library, you are using the one that already exists.
    You don't have to re-copy everything as long as you get the stuff you missed and re-assemble it all as it was before except not on the Mac.

  • Basic Questions about Package Installation

    I have one basic question about installing packages.
    How can I find out if needed software is already installed without knowing the name of the package?
    For e.g. I want to know, if the MYSQL Server is already installed but I don't know the Package name.
    How can I find out the package name of needed software?

    Difficult.
    Assuming the string "MYSQL" appears somewhere in the package
    name or the package description, you can grep the output from
    "pkginfo". That is "pkginfo | grep -i sql" would list all installed
    packages that contain the substring "sql" with either upper- or
    lowercase letters.

  • Quick question about sim transfer

    Hi all,
    I have a quick question and hopefully one of you guys would be able to help me. My friend purchased his 3g iphone today and hes giving me his old iphone. I currently have a blackjack and I wanted to take the sims card from the blackjack and put into the original iphone. Will the iphone work with my sims card? It is an older sims card, says 64k on it. If not, would I have to bring it into at&t and get it activated w/a different sims card? Hopefully all this isnt confusing. Thanks for any help. Cheers!

    You're welcome.
    I guess that also means I would have to upgrade to the 20 dollar data plan without the text messages as well?
    The unlimited data plan for the first generation iPhone still costs $20/mo and includes 200 SMS. The only thing you need to get from an at&t store is a new SIM card. Take the iPhone with you telling them what you plan on doing and they should give you a new SIM card at no cost.
    You will activate this iPhone with iTunes on your computer. If you are an existing subscriber, your calling plan will transfer to the iPhone, and any existing data plan you are using with your current phone will be cancelled. If you are an existing subscriber, your only selection will be the $20/mo unlimited data plan which includes 200 SMS, and you can select 1,500 SMS for an additional $10/mo or have unlimited SMS for an additional $20/mo.
